Hemodynamic Equation of Blood Pressure
The relationship where blood pressure (BP) equals cardiac output (CO) multiplied by systemic vascular resistance (SVR), expressed as BP=CO×SVR.
Primary (Essential) Hypertension
The most common form of hypertension (90% of cases) arising from genetic factors (heritability 30−50%) and environmental influences such as excess sodium, low potassium, physical inactivity, and obesity.
Secondary Hypertension
High blood pressure caused by an identifiable underlying medical condition (5−25% of cases), suggested by red flags including onset at age <30, stage 2 or resistant hypertension, abrupt onset, or target-organ damage out of proportion to blood pressure levels.
White-Coat Hypertension
A blood pressure phenotype characterized by elevated blood pressure measurements in a clinical setting but normal out-of-office blood pressure readings.
Masked Hypertension
A blood pressure phenotype characterized by normal blood pressure measurements in a clinical setting but elevated out-of-office blood pressure readings.
2025 ACC/AHA Stage 1 Hypertension
A blood pressure classification defined as a systolic blood pressure of 130−139mmHg or a diastolic blood pressure of 80−89mmHg.
2025 ACC/AHA Stage 2 Hypertension
A blood pressure classification defined as a systolic blood pressure of ≥140mmHg or a diastolic blood pressure of ≥90mmHg.
PREVENT Risk Tool
The AHA 2023 risk assessment equation (Predicting Risk of CVD Events) for adults aged 30−79 that calculates 10-year total cardiovascular disease risk (ASCVD plus heart failure) without using race as a variable.
DASH Eating Pattern
A heart-healthy dietary intervention rich in fruits, vegetables, whole grains, and low-fat dairy with reduced saturated and total fat, providing an average systolic blood pressure reduction of −5 to −8mmHg in hypertensive patients.
Thiazide Diuretics Mechanism of Action
Inhibition of the Na+/Cl− cotransporter in the distal convoluted tubule, causing initial natriuresis and a chronic reduction in systemic vascular resistance.
ACE Inhibitors Mechanism of Action
Inhibition of angiotensin-converting enzyme, blocking the conversion of angiotensin I to angiotensin II to decrease vasoconstriction and aldosterone production while preventing bradykinin breakdown.
Angiotensin II Receptor Blockers (ARBs) Mechanism of Action
Direct blockade of angiotensin II at the AT1 receptor, providing complete receptor-level RAAS inhibition without altering bradykinin metabolism.
Dihydropyridine CCBs Mechanism of Action
Blockade of L-type voltage-gated calcium channels in vascular smooth muscle cells, inducing arterial vasodilation and decreasing peripheral vascular resistance with minimal direct cardiac effect.
Non-Dihydropyridine Calcium Channel Blockers
Myocardial-selective L-type calcium channel blockers (diltiazem and verapamil) that lower heart rate and cardiac contractility, used primarily for arrhythmia rate control rather than primary hypertension treatment.
Mineralocorticoid Receptor Antagonists (MRAs)
Aldosterone receptor antagonists (spironolactone and eplerenone) that serve as the preferred fourth-line add-on agent for resistant hypertension.
Quadruple GDMT for HFrEF
The foundational four-class regimen for heart failure with reduced ejection fraction, consisting of a guideline-directed beta-blocker, an MRA, an ARNI (or ACEi/ARB), and an SGLT2 inhibitor.
Resistant Hypertension
Blood pressure above goal despite using 3 antihypertensive agents of complementary mechanisms (including a diuretic) at maximally tolerated doses, or blood pressure requiring ≥4 agents to achieve control.
Pseudoresistance
An apparent unresponsiveness to antihypertensive therapy caused by inaccurate measurement, white-coat effect ( 37.5%), medication nonadherence ( 50%), or interfering substances ( 20%).
Hypertensive Emergency
Severe blood pressure elevation (>180/120mmHg) accompanied by evidence of acute target-organ damage, requiring ICU admission and continuous titratable IV therapy.
Severe Asymptomatic Hypertension
Markedly elevated blood pressure (>180/120mmHg) without acute target-organ damage, managed by intensifying or restarting oral medications in an outpatient setting rather than acute parenteral lowering.
BARKH Criteria
A mnemonic representing common acute target-organ damage presentations in hypertensive emergencies: Brain/neurologic, Aortic dissection, Renal/AKI, Kidney/Heart (acute HF/ACS), and Hyperadrenergic/Eclampsia states.
Clevidipine
An ultra-short-acting dihydropyridine calcium channel blocker IV lipid emulsion with a 5−15min offset, contraindicated in patients with soy/egg allergies or lipid metabolism disorders.
Labetalol
A combined alpha-1 and beta-blocker IV agent with an onset of ~5min and duration of 3−6hours, contraindicated in reactive airway disease, severe bradycardia, heart block, and decompensated heart failure.
Nitroprusside
A potent parenteral vasodilator with an onset/offset of 1−2min that carries a risk of cyanide and thiocyanate toxicity, contraindicated in pregnancy and acute cerebrovascular disease.
